The Responsibility of the Young People
國三辛 李奕昕
Young people will form the nucleus of a society and they will be the backbone of our
country in the future. In my opinion, young people should be responsible for what they say
and do in order to cultivate a sense of responsibility.
First of all, teenagers should learn as much as they can in order to build up knowledge
and abilities they need in the future. Yet, before that, they need to cultivate moral virtues
such as honesty and sincerity. They also need to look after their conduct by constant self-
reflection and examination. In fact, learning and studying can be meaningful only when there
are honesty and sincerity.
After graduating from schools, young people have to be more responsive to the needs
of their parents and children. Since family plays an important role in our lives, young people
need to develop and maintain a harmonious family life. In fact, family harmony not only
brings in prosperity but also increases individual work efficiency. What’s more, having a good
quality family life helps establish a peaceful and steady society.
As young people grow up, they should devote themselves to social welfare through
volunteering, joining community services and showing concerns for the disadvantaged
minority groups. For example, instead of enjoying a luxurious retirement lifestyle, Bill Gates
contributes his time, energy and resources to various charity activities and events. He and
his wife Melinda Gates are the co-founders of the Bill & Melinda Gates Foundation. The
primary aims of this world’s largest private foundation are to enhance healthcare and reduce
extreme poverty. The foundation also gives many people financial support such as the
Gates Cambridge Scholarship, which provides financial assistance to more than one hundred
students to study in Cambridge University every year.
Generally speaking, it is young people’s responsibility to create a better society. They
determine whether a society prospers or not. Therefore, young people should be responsible
for cultivating their minds, taking care of their families, and devoting themselves to bettering
the lives of people throughout the world.
